參數(shù)資料
型號(hào): LPC2292FBD144/01,5
廠商: NXP Semiconductors
文件頁(yè)數(shù): 22/54頁(yè)
文件大?。?/td> 0K
描述: IC ARM7 MCU FLASH 256K 144-LQFP
標(biāo)準(zhǔn)包裝: 60
系列: LPC2200
核心處理器: ARM7
芯體尺寸: 16/32-位
速度: 60MHz
連通性: CAN,EBI/EMI,I²C,Microwire,SPI,SSI,SSP,UART/USART
外圍設(shè)備: POR,PWM,WDT
輸入/輸出數(shù): 112
程序存儲(chǔ)器容量: 256KB(256K x 8)
程序存儲(chǔ)器類型: 閃存
RAM 容量: 16K x 8
電壓 - 電源 (Vcc/Vdd): 1.65 V ~ 3.6 V
數(shù)據(jù)轉(zhuǎn)換器: A/D 8x10b
振蕩器型: 內(nèi)部
工作溫度: -40°C ~ 85°C
封裝/外殼: 144-LQFP
包裝: 托盤

7.
Limiting values
[1]
The following applies to Table 6:
a) This product includes circuitry specifically designed for the protection of its internal devices from the damaging effects of excessive
static charge. Nonetheless, it is suggested that conventional precautions be taken to avoid applying greater than the rated
maximum.
b) Parameters are valid over operating temperature range unless otherwise specified. All voltages are with respect to VSS unless
otherwise noted.
[2]
Internal rail.
[3]
External rail.
[4]
Including voltage on outputs in 3-state mode.
[5]
Only valid when the VDD(3V3) supply voltage is present.
[6]
Not to exceed 4.6 V.
[7]
Per supply pin.
[8]
The peak current is limited to 25 times the corresponding maximum current.
[9]
Per ground pin.
[10] Dependent on package type.
[11] Human body model: equivalent to discharging a 100 pF capacitor through a 1.5 k
series resistor.
